The Role
This is a great first step into supervision. You'll be looking after our patient contact and call team day to day supporting the people around you, keeping an eye on call quality, making sure shifts are covered, and still taking your own calls alongside it. You don't need to have supervised a team before. If you're organised, calm, and good with people, we'll give you the training, support and time to grow into it. It's a hands-on, working supervisor role, so you'll always be close to the team and the calls.
Key Responsibilities
Keep an eye on call quality review a second batch of 20 calls per agent each week and share simple, friendly feedback (we'll show you how).
Help out Practice Managers - when a PM asks for calls to be checked, review them and let them know how they went.
Support the floor - be a first port of call for the team during the shift, helping with questions and trickier callers.
Sort cover - take same-day sickness calls, log them, and rearrange cover so the phones stay staffed.
Help run the rota - build a fair, rotational roster, including an even weekend rotation, with support to start.
Take calls - carry your own call load and lead by example on the phones.
What We're Looking For
The essentials
Some experience on the phones or front-of-house (a contact centre, reception, or similar) - supervisory experience is not required.
A calm, friendly manner and genuinely good with people.
Organised and reliable, happy to juggle a few things at once.
Open to giving feedback and learning how to hold standards fairly.
Happy to work a weekend rotation Careful with details and records.
A bonus, but not essential
Any experience helping to lead or mentor others, even informally.
A background in healthcare, dental, or medical reception / booking
Important Details Before Applying
This is a full-time, on-site role based at our Operations Centre in Tullamore.
Typical working pattern may include early starts or late finishes to cover clinic opening hours; flexibility is required.
The role requires occasional weekend or bank holiday cover depending on operational needs.
